The AI Impact Timeline: What to Expect
The impact of AI on metal and plastic machine setters is unfolding in waves. Entry-level roles focused on repetitive stamping and punching in high-volume production face potential disruption as early as 2027. This initial wave targets the most routine tasks.
By 2030, approximately 60% of all tasks within this sector will see automation. This includes advanced CNC press brakes and laser cutting systems handling more complex operations, significantly altering the daily responsibilities of current workers.
Skilled press brake operators, tool and die setters, and precision forming specialists can anticipate a longer runway, with their careers extending towards 2033. This mid-to-late wave impact allows more time for adaptation and upskilling in specialized areas.
